Pytanie : C# Deserialize od tekst kartoteka.

I mieć mały zastosowanie który brać oprogramowanie Ids od the użytkownik i pisać tekst kartoteka.  I używać BinaryFormatter z kartoteka strumień i kartoteka oprogramowanie klasa the kartoteka.  Jeden kartoteka móc wieloskładnikowy oprogramowanie przedmiot.  Ten część pracować świetnie, gdy I próbować the kartoteka deserialize the przedmiot I być dlaczego iterate przez the zupełny kartoteka.  I móc łatwo the pierwszy przedmiot od the kartoteka, ale the.  

thank ty dla żadny pomoc.  

Odpowiedź : C# Deserialize od tekst kartoteka.

Dlaczego być ty explicity the ID w the kartoteka? newlines? jakaś inny charakter?
Jeżeli ty pisać the IDs z writeline, then ty móc z pętla podczas gdy (ID=filex.readline ())
jeżeli ty używać jakaś inny oddzielacz wtedy ty móc the całość kartoteka w sznurek i datareaded.split ("x ") dokąd x być the odgradzanie charakter.
Lub ty móc bajt po tym jak bajt i ono przeciw the oddzielacz gdy nowy ID być wokoło.
Inne rozwiązania  
 
programming4us programming4us